Key Responsibilities:

  • AI Strategy & Solution Design: Identify opportunities to apply machine learning, generative and agentic AI, and advanced analytics techniques to business challenges, ensuring solutions are aligned with organizational priorities and expected business outcomes.
  • Advanced Analytics & Data Exploration: Conduct exploratory data analysis across structured and unstructured data sources to identify patterns, trends, risks, and opportunities that inform model development and AI solution design.
  • Data Preparation & Feature Engineering:Prepare, transform, and engineer features from multiple structured and unstructured data sources to support model development, experimentation, and AI applications.
  • Predictive & Prescriptive Modeling: Develop, train, and optimize statistical, machine learning, and AI models that improve decision-making by generating actionable insights and recommendations.
  • LLM & Agentic AI Development: Design and prototype AI solutions using large language models, prompt and context engineering, embeddings, semantic search, retrieval-augmented generation, and agentic workflows to augment employee productivity and business capabilities.
  • Model Evaluation & Explainability: Evaluate model performance using appropriate statistical techniques and ensure outputs are explainable, interpretable, and actionable for business stakeholders.
  • Communication & Executive Engagement:Communicate analytical findings and insights through effective storytelling, clear business narratives, compelling visualizations and executive-level presentations executive-ready insights in collaboration with the technical product owner.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ate closely with product owners, engineers, platform teams, visualization specialists and architects to ensure analytical solutions are technically feasible, scalable, interpretable, and aligned with business objectives.
  • Technical Leadership & Mentorship: Serve as a subject matter expert in data science and AI by mentoring team members, sharing knowledge, evaluating emerging technologies, and advancing analytical best practices across the organization.
Experience and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's degree in Data Science, Statistics, Computer Science, Mathematics, Engineering, or a related quantitative discipline, combined with 6+ years of progressive experience in data science, machine learning, artificial intelligence, or advanced analytics.
  • Advanced proficiency in Python and SQL, with hands‑on experience using modern data science, machine learning, and AI libraries, frameworks, and development environments.
  • Strong foundation in statistics, machine learning, and data science methodologies, including supervised and unsupervised learning, predictive modeling, experimentation, optimization, and statistical analysis.
  • Demonstrated experience designing, developing, validating, and deploying statistical and AI/ML models within enterprise production environments.
  • Hands‑on experience developing Generative AI and Agentic AI solutions, including large language models (LLMs), prompt engineering, retrieval‑augmented generation (RAG), embeddings, vector databases, semantic search, tool integration, and orchestration frameworks.
  • Experience working within modern AI/ML development environments, including Git‑based version control, CI/CD processes, MLOps frameworks, model lifecycle management, and collaborative software development practices that enable scalable and repeatable delivery of AI/ML solutions.
  • Experience with model lifecycle management, including model monitoring, performance evaluation, data and concept drift detection, versioning, and retraining strategies to maintain long‑term model accuracy and reliability.
  • Experience translating analytical findings into actionable business insights through data visualization and storytelling, including the development of executive‑ready decks and dashboards using tools such as Power BI or Streamlit.
  • Experience working within modern cloud‑based data platforms, preferably Snowflake.
  • Excellent analytical, problem‑solving, communication, and stakeholder management skills, with a demonstrated ability to influence decisions, navigate ambiguity, and communicate complex analytical concepts to both technical and non‑technical audiences.

WestJet took to the skies in 1996 with just over 200 employees and three aircraft operating service to five destinations. Since then, WestJet has pioneered low-cost travel in Canada, cutting airfares in half, and increasing the flying population in Canada by more than 50 per cent. Since the Sunwing Airlines integration in 2025, more than 15,000 WestJetters support nearly 200 aircraft and connect guests to our global network of more than 100 destinations across North America, Central America, the Caribbean, Europe and Asia. The WestJet Group is a major Canadian employer and includes WestJet Airlines, WestJet Encore and Sunwing Vacations Group. We’re Canada’s leading value airline and largest vacation provider, with a united purpose of providing affordable and accessible air and vacation travel to Canadians.
